She woke me in the night being sick and I got out of bed to clean up and found it was just blood. I rushed to ring the vet and while I was dialling she was sick with blood again.
The vet said to go straight down and she examined her and thinks it may be an ulcer - she gave her a shot of antibiotic and sent me home with Antepsin which she has to have by syringe 3 times a day and Zantac to be given by syringe twice a day.
At present she is hiding in a basket as she is mad at me for wrapping her in a bath towel and giving her both lots of medication!
She must not have any food until this afternoon so have had to feed Hannah "behind closed doors"!
